- The distance between Aragarcas, Brazil and Stuttgart, Germany is approximately 9,387 km or 5,833 mi.
- To reach Aragarcas in this distance one would set out from Stuttgart bearing 238.1°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Aragarcas bearing 215.6° or SW .
- Aragarcas has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Stuttgart has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Aragarcas is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Stuttgart is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 15.3 °C (27.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.2 °C (25.6°F) less in Aragarcas.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 886.2 mm (34.9 in) more which is equivalent to 886.2 l/m² (21.75 US gal/ft²) or 8,862,000 l/ha (947,407 US gal/ac) more. About 2 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 29.2° higher in Aragarcas than in Stuttgart.
- Relative humidity levels are 2%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 15°C (27°F) higher.
